  MLX90129 Features
ISO-15693 compliant transponder IC  Melexis MLX90129 13.56 MHz Multi-Sensor Data Logger Graph
Programmable resonance capacitor
Versatile interface for single-ended or differential sensors
12-bit A/D converter
4 kBit integrated E2prom
Slave / Master SPI interface
Power management for long battery life
Security items: anti-theft system, sensor fault and low-battery detection
Programmable standalone mode for data-logging

 

  
 Here's Why We Favor the MLX90129

Passive sensing mode allows for battery-free wireless sensing.

On-board, highly accurate temperature sensor is built in.

Inputs for two more external resistive input sensors allows for a 3-sensor system.

Resistive sensor inputs make the chip ideal for a wide range of sensing from humidity to magnetic fields.

Bridge sensor input is ideal for strain sensing.

External inputs accommodates low-mass, fast response time, tethered thermistors.

Simple yet powerful battery-powered configurable data logging feature.

On-board memory can be extended with EPROM memory – allowing for a huge number of time-based sensor samples and detailed process profiling.

SPI interface allows memory, an active transmitter, or other SPI devices to be connected to the chip.

Even after the battery dies, the data can be read using a wireless interface.

The 13 MHz wireless interface allows for the sensor to be completely sealed.

13 MHz antennas are simple to design and small.

The low power sleep mode maximizes the life of sensor batteries.

On-board gain and offset adjustments simplify sensor calibration and keep part counts minimal.

By using the ISO15693 RFID command set, a wide variety of readers can be used with the chip–from inexpensive low-power readers, to high-powered, long-range readers.
